Given below are two statements: one is labelled as Assertion A and the other is labelled as Reason R Assertion A: The octane number which is a measure of knock characteristic of fuel is derived from a mixture of Iso-octane and Normal Heptane Reason R: The normal Heptane has the octane number as 100. In the light of the above statements, choose the most appropriate answer from the options given below

Show Hint

For octane number scale: \[ \text{Iso-octane} \rightarrow 100 \] \[ \text{Normal heptane} \rightarrow 0 \] Higher octane number means better anti-knocking property in SI engines.

  • Both A and R are correct and R is the correct explanation of A
  • Both A and R are correct but R is NOT the correct explanation of A
  • A is correct but R is not correct
  • A is not correct but R is correct
Show Solution

The Correct Option is C
